WebDec 14, 2024 · Polygraph tests aren’t psychic tools that can tell beyond any doubt that someone is lying. They sometimes produce false results. A false positive can occur when someone telling the truth triggers the device, which then may indicate he’s lying even if he isn't. Because of this, polygraph results aren’t admissible evidence in any state. WebThe end result was inconclusive. My polygraph examiner told me, "You didn't fail, nor did you pass."
